What saddle is used for eventing?
The type of saddle used for eventing depends on the discipline. For dressage, a dressage saddle is used. This saddle has long, straight flaps and a deep seat that helps the rider maintain a correct position. An all-purpose jumping saddle is typically used for show jumping and cross country. This saddle features shorter flaps and a forward position to help the rider maintain a closer and more secure seat over fences.
What tack do you need for eventing?
When it comes to eventing, having the right tack is essential. The three disciplines of eventing - dressage, show jumping, and cross-country - require different types of equipment. For dressage, a horse needs a bridle with a "legal" bit that allows for communication between rider and horse. A dressage saddle is also important, as it helps the rider maintain the correct position. For show jumping and cross-country, horses need front and back boots to protect their legs from fences and debris. An all-purpose jumping saddle is also typically used for these two events.
